30 Leighton Dr, Edens Landing is a 5 bedroom, 2 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 1992. The property has a land size of 727m2 and floor size of 168m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in September 2019.

The size of Edens Landing is approximately 2.6 square kilometres. It has 13 parks covering nearly 12.6% of total area. The population of Edens Landing in 2016 was 5094 people. By 2021 the population was 5094 showing a stable population in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Edens Landing is 0-9 years. Households in Edens Landing are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Edens Landing work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 67.30% of the homes in Edens Landing were owner-occupied compared with 63.70% in 2016.
